The Daily Press (Newport News, Va.),
Thu, 23 Aug 1984, p60, c5-6

Mrs. Rebecca Emerson

Tabb - Mrs. Rebecca Oliver Emerson, 92, of 1046 George Emerson Lane died Wednesday in Walter Reed Memorial Hospital, Gloucester.

Born in Gloucester, she was a member of Bethel Baptist Church, Tabb, where she was its oldest member and had been a Sunday school teacher for many years. She was also a member of its Rebecca Baptist Women's Circle.

Survivors include a daughter, Mrs. Elizabeth "Lulie" Smith of Newport News; 10 sons, George B. Emerson of Edmond, Okla., Robert C. Emerson, Frederick Emerson, Chester Emerson and Jack Emerson of Tabb, R. L. Emerson of Gloucester Point, Nelson Emerson of Newport News, Charles Emerson and Herbert Emerson, both of Dare, and Sherwood Emerson of Poquoson; a sister, Mrs. Edith Fleming of White Marsh, a brother, Roland Oliver of Williamsburg; 47 grandchildren; 77 great-grandchildren; and five great-great-grandchildren.

A funeral will be conducted at 2 p.m. Friday in Bethel Baptist Church, Tabb, by the Rev. Franklin Hall.

Burial will be in Beech Grove Baptist Church cemetery, Gloucester.

The family will receive friends from 7:30 to 9 tonight in the Hogg Funeral Home, Gloucester Point. The body will be placed in the church by 1 p.m. Friday.
